Inspired By Poem Gram Shree By Sumitra Nandan Pant

Spread on the vast farm,dew-drenched grasses as soft as silk, Embrace the bright sun rays, and glow like some gleaming milk! On the frolic colourful flowers, fickle the frivolous butterflies! Mingles with the brown land, on the horizon, the endless sky! With red-golden flaunting fruits, smother the mild mango trees, While sitting on the leaves less peepal, sing the nightingale in spree! Sweet soft blackberries blossom, blushing berries turn reddish, Bloom melon, lemon, turnip, tomato, cabbage and white radish! Wild flouting flock of fauna, play in the lap of laughing land, The fat and gluttonous watermelon, grow well in the Ganga sand! Cranes standing in still water, like a hermit thinking deep, Swans are floating in water, owls are snoring in the sleep! The children and farmers in the farm , working hard for their dreams, The autumn withered lazy woods , waiting for the spring it seem ! Like a open carton of pearls , filled with all the beauty we can find , Village with nature , sweet , serene , is enchanting all human mind ! This is only the translation with some additions and changes, please read original poem Gram Shree by Sumitra Nandan Pant which is very very captivating poem , it's in 9 th class NCERT Book.
